Vista support!

Finally, Yamaha software officially supports Windows Vista.
Please check the Download page and each program's System Requirement. All editions of Windows Vista (32 bit version only) is supported. (Some programs don't support Home Premium/Home Basic Edition, please see its System Requirement.)

I guess most of you use your PC for Studio Manager. Please check your USB MIDI driver. V3 is for Vista. Other programs, such as Studio Manager and PM5D Editor, don't need update. Their current version programs were tested with Windows Vista and confirmed their compatibility.
